FINANCIAL RISK MANAGEMENT Overview The Group’s and the Bank’s business activities involve the use of financial instruments which expose the Group and the Bank to various financial risks, namely credit risk, market risk and liquidity risk. The Group’s and the Bank’s financial risk management is guided by the Group’s Risk Appetite Statement and Risk Management Policies/Guidelines and subject to the oversight by the Board of Directors (“Board”) via the Board Risk Committee (“BRC”). The BRC is assisted by the specific Risk Management Committees namely the Management Risk Control Committee (“MRCC”) and the Asset & Liability Management Committee (“ALCO”).
